Transaction 677cab8c6e0fdba61d740460cf55eb124bf0e174d93a18618232daf7189654b2
1 Input
1 Output
-
677cab8c6e0fdba61d740460cf55eb124bf0e174d93a18618232daf7189654b2:0
- value
- 1052454
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d232fc4b293788747990fa5e49add221e4978e9f OP_EQUAL
- address
- 3LrSuN5n8ZKRTa8LvxFUED5GCHAE4aVPKQ